Syllabus: | 
	Catalyst properties and catalytic reactions, design of catalytic reactors, catalyst deactivation mechanisms and rates, moving bed reactors and transport reactors, gas-liquid reactions on solid catalyst in trickle bed and slurry reactors, fluid-fluid reactions kinetics and reactor design, non-linear behaviour of reactors, reactors for ultrafast reactions, biochemical reaction systems including enzyme and microbial fermentation. Mathematical modelling and analysis of multiphase reaction systems. |
